### Getting set up: the autocomplete index

Heads up — the Parsnip autocomplete index takes ages to warm on a fresh checkout, sometimes 20 minutes. Don't panic; it's building trigram shards locally. You can shrink it by setting `AC_INDEX_SCOPE=recent` in your env file. Once that's in place, the next line of the file should hold the indexer's access token.

vault entry, fadup-tagag: RELAY_SECRET8=2fd92179

MEMO — Gallery labels, Thistledown Wing. The printed labels for the new Thistledown Wing arrived from Quillmark Press and are boxed in the supply room. The museum installer collects them Thursday morning. Please have the box sealed and signed out beforehand. When the courier arrives at reception, follow the hand-over instruction below.

drop instructions, hahip-badug: the quenox ralath courier leaves the kaseth fraiel rusiel tameth belys istdor ralion giliel ledger at gate 7830 under passcode 165413

**Runbook: Ridgecount Field-Survey App — Offline Recovery**

If a surveyor's device loses its offline session, do not wipe local data. Export the pending queue first via the maintenance menu, then reauthenticate. Sync conflicts resolve newest-wins. Escalate duplicate submissions to the Copperline team. To restore a locked offline profile, enter the recovery passphrase below.

strongbox words: holix-casath

As part of the opening of Level 3 at Ashdown Quay, team assistants will coordinate desk moves during the week of the launch. Please verify meeting-room bookings have transferred correctly and report discrepancies to facilities promptly. Note that the Level 3 corridor doors remain on keypad control until badge readers are installed at the end of the month. Until then, assistants should enter using the interim access code shown below:

door code, yawig-tajep: bdg-GH-3